Types of Walking Canes

Standard Cane

The standard cane features a single straight stick that provides basic support. These canes are lightweight and easy to use, making them an ideal choice for individuals who need minimal assistance.

Quad Cane

A quad cane offers more stability with its four prongs at the base. This type is suitable for individuals who require extra support, especially on uneven surfaces. The broader base allows for improved balance and safety.

Folding Cane

Folding canes are compact, making them easy to store and transport. They are a great option for those who are active and travel frequently. Despite their ability to fold, they are sturdy and reliable when in use.

Benefits of Cane Handle Walking

Increased Stability

Using a cane greatly enhances stability while walking. It distributes weight more evenly, reducing the risk of falls. For many, this added support is vital for maintaining confidence and independence while moving around.

Improved Mobility

Cane handle walking allows individuals to navigate different terrains with greater ease. Whether you're walking on sidewalks, in parks, or at home, a cane can help you manage various surfaces without difficulty.

Enhanced Posture

Using a cane encourages better posture, as it promotes an upright walking position. This can alleviate strain on the back and joints, making walking more comfortable over extended periods.

Tips for Effectively Using a Cane

Choosing the Right Cane

Selecting the right cane is crucial for effective use. Ensure that the height of the cane is appropriate for your height, allowing your elbow to bend slightly when holding the handle.

Proper Grip and Technique

When using a cane, always hold it on the opposite side of your weak leg. For effective cane handle walking, lean on the cane as you step forward with your weak leg, maintaining good posture throughout the movement.

Practice Regularly

Like any skill, practice is key for mastering cane handle walking. Regularly using your cane in safe environments can help you become more comfortable and confident.
